## Runbook: Turnstile Counter Stalls

If the Gatewick counter at Harrowfield Stadium stops incrementing, it's usually the aggregator losing its lease, not the gates themselves. Restart the aggregator pod and counts backfill automatically. For the review: note that admin endpoints are network-restricted. The service runs with the following configuration.

service settings:
[kelax]
team = caswyn
access_code = ac_c41040
owner = briius.praix
host = kelax.qirvanlabs.corp
port = 9200
peer = sormir.halixhq.internal
salt = f8d36025
pin = 3766

**Q: A customer says their snapshot tests for Fernwick UI components keep failing after upgrades. What do we tell them?**

A: Snapshots are regenerated automatically on minor releases; failures usually mean stale baselines. Point them to the re-baseline guide. If they need the archived baseline bundle from our support vault, it decrypts with the recovery passphrase below.

strongbox words: druath-quenael

Action item from the Loopcast waveform outage: the audio preview renderer needs a hard cap on input duration. A 9-hour upload took down three workers last Tuesday. Darya's adding a 30-minute limit plus graceful truncation, targeting next sprint. Progress and the rollout plan are being tracked on the incident follow-up page.

wiki page, bagug-kajof: https://jira.tolvaqsys.internal/browse/pages/display/display/6db0